Arvest Bank acquires Kansas City bank branches
SBJ Staff


Arkansas-based Arvest Bank has completed its acquisition of three Harrington Bank branches in the Kansas City area, Arvest announced Monday.

The acquisition, which includes three branch locations, three automated teller machines and approximately $100 million in total assets, marks Arvest's first move into the Kansas City area.

The new branches are in Mission, Overland Park and Olathe, Kan., and Arvest is developing plans for future expansion in the Kansas City area, according to a bank news release.

"I would say (the transition) was as smooth as we could ask for," Arvest Executive Vice President and Regional Manager Brad Krieger said in the release. "Once you've successfully done this a few times, it gets more familiar and less daunting of a task. As a bank, Arvest has a history of coming into a market with an initial acquisition like this and then growing."

Arvest Bank has more than 220 locations in Arkansas, Oklahoma, Missouri and Kansas, including three in the Springfield metro area, and total assets of $10.6 billion.
